I would lena toward the fuel pump relay since after the engine is warm it stalls..

what happens is that the metal contacts within the BAD relay get hot from engine heat and start to expand... thus breaking the electrical connections...

You have 3 options...

1.) Purchase a new one (~$110)

2.) Open it up and resolder (~$?)
